Output 28820f26fa8c638fe79bab336b9d2a28cd2dcb9b46f6a1ab2446173f93af2423:0

value
426816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 946b4cb8e8ae8a137659368b7ea45b6d44da2d14 OP_EQUAL
address
3FDnUFMRm9umH73wYud7SCZwazx3SF2s3M
transaction
28820f26fa8c638fe79bab336b9d2a28cd2dcb9b46f6a1ab2446173f93af2423
spent
true